Go to the Merlins car park, taking the Route des Merlins from Susville . Please note! Some car GPS systems, such as Google Maps, are not familiar with the area and may try to take you up via Le Villaret, which is not possible by car.
Large car parks at Les Merlins: park in the first one, below the second.
(S/E) At the foot of the car park, on the left as you arrive, a sign indicates the direction of La Mure. Follow this sign along a good path that heads south-east and is almost flat.
(1) At the "Champ Morand" sign, turn right. Keep heading south-west until you reach a three-way junction.
(2) Keep to the right and continue to a fork located about a hundred metres before the power line: signposted "Combe Prunières".
(3)Turn right, passing under the power line, towards Sénépy , and you will reach a large crossroads.
(4) Head right to stay on the same path, which goes around a building on the left and makes several turns before reaching the intersection with another wide path at Serre de Chat Pendu.
(5) Turn right at the hairpin bend and head towards Col du Sénépy.
(6) Climb left along the ridge on a well-marked path and join a large path.
(7) Continue straight ahead, rejoin the wide path and follow it to the summit of Dénépy: panoramic view and orientation table.
(8) Retrace your steps.
(7) For a bit of variety, stay on the main path, which winds around several bends and offers an easier route back to the Col du Sénépy.
(6) Followthe almost flat main path heading east, on the southern slope of the Sommet du Serre de l'Horizon. Pass under the power line again and walk for about 800 m before the path turns slightly to the left and climbs gently. You will see a drinking trough a little way below.
(9) Leave the main path, heading straight ahead off the trail, and look for a drinking trough below. Keep going in this direction, leaving the watering trough on your right, and walk almost horizontally to find a large path that descends into the undergrowth. Continue along this path, ignoring the smaller paths mostly on your right, and keep heading north-east to reach a large marked mountain path at the peatland.
(10) Descend to the right.
(11) Continue straight ahead to reach the car park (S/E).
